Execution templates: Caching control plane decisions for strong scaling of data analytics

O Mashayekhi, H Qu, C Shah, P Levis - 2017 USENIX Annual Technical …, 2017 - usenix.org
Control planes of cloud frameworks trade off between scheduling granularity and
performance. Centralized systems schedule at task granularity, but only schedule a few …

Scalable, fast cloud computing with execution templates

O Mashayekhi, H Qu, C Shah, P Levis - arXiv preprint arXiv:1606.01972, 2016 - arxiv.org
Large scale cloud data analytics applications are often CPU bound. Most of these cycles are
wasted: benchmarks written in C++ run 10-51 times faster than frameworks such as Naiad …

[图书][B] High Performance Cloud Computing

H Qu - 2018 - search.proquest.com
Running fast computations at a large scale increasingly stresses task scheduling
performance. As CPU performance becomes the performance bottleneck, it is common to …

Fast, Distributed Computations in the Cloud

O Mashayekhi - 2017 - search.proquest.com
Control planes of cloud frameworks trade off between scheduling granularity and
performance. Centralized systems schedule at task granularity, but only schedule a few …